UITypeEditor.PaintValue Méthode

Définition

Peint une représentation de la valeur d'un objet.

Surcharges

PaintValue(PaintValueEventArgs)

Peint une représentation de la valeur d'un objet à l'aide du PaintValueEventArgs spécifié.

PaintValue(Object, Graphics, Rectangle)

Peint une représentation de la valeur de l'objet spécifié sur la toile spécifiée.

PaintValue(PaintValueEventArgs)

Peint une représentation de la valeur d'un objet à l'aide du PaintValueEventArgs spécifié.

public:
 virtual void PaintValue(System::Drawing::Design::PaintValueEventArgs ^ e);
public virtual void PaintValue (System.Drawing.Design.PaintValueEventArgs e);
abstract member PaintValue : System.Drawing.Design.PaintValueEventArgs -> unit
override this.PaintValue : System.Drawing.Design.PaintValueEventArgs -> unit
Public Overridable Sub PaintValue (e As PaintValueEventArgs)

Paramètres

e
PaintValueEventArgs

PaintValueEventArgs qui indique l'élément à peindre et l'emplacement où il doit être peint.

Remarques

Les éditeurs doivent peindre dans les limites du rectangle spécifié. Ce rectangle indique la zone du Fenêtre Propriétés pour dessiner une représentation de la valeur dans.

À compter de .NET Framework 4.6, le rectangle spécifié par Bounds est redimensionné en fonction du paramètre DPI système lorsque le fichier app.config contient l’entrée suivante :

<appSettings>  
  <add key="EnableWindowsFormsHighDpiAutoResizing" value="true" />  
</appSettings>  

Voir aussi

S’applique à

PaintValue(Object, Graphics, Rectangle)

Peint une représentation de la valeur de l'objet spécifié sur la toile spécifiée.

public:
 void PaintValue(System::Object ^ value, System::Drawing::Graphics ^ canvas, System::Drawing::Rectangle rectangle);
public void PaintValue (object value, System.Drawing.Graphics canvas, System.Drawing.Rectangle rectangle);
public void PaintValue (object? value, System.Drawing.Graphics canvas, System.Drawing.Rectangle rectangle);
member this.PaintValue : obj * System.Drawing.Graphics * System.Drawing.Rectangle -> unit
Public Sub PaintValue (value As Object, canvas As Graphics, rectangle As Rectangle)

Paramètres

value
Object

Objet dont la valeur va être affichée par cet éditeur de types.

canvas
Graphics

Zone de dessin sur laquelle sera peinte la représentation de la valeur de l'objet.

rectangle
Rectangle

Rectangle dans les limites duquel la valeur doit être peinte.

Remarques

Les éditeurs doivent peindre dans les limites du rectangle spécifié. Ce rectangle indique la zone du Fenêtre Propriétés pour dessiner une représentation de la valeur dans.

À compter de .NET Framework 4.6, le rectangle spécifié par Bounds est redimensionné en fonction du paramètre DPI système lorsque le fichier app.config contient l’entrée suivante :

<appSettings>  
  <add key="EnableWindowsFormsHighDpiAutoResizing" value="true" />  
</appSettings>  

S’applique à